Three-body decay of $$Lambda_c^{*} (2765)$$ and determination of its spin-parity

We study three-body decays of $$Lambda_c^{*}(2765) to Lambda_c^+pi^+pi^-$$ by using effective Lagrangians in a non-relativistic framework. We consider the sequential decays through $$Sigma_c(2455)pi$$ and $$Sigma_c^*(2520)pi$$ in intermediate states which are dominant contributions. The coupling constants in the effective Lagrangians are computed in the quark model. We demonstrate that the ratio $$R= Gamma(Lambda_c^*toSigma_c^*(2520)pi)/Gamma(Lambda_c^*to Sigma_c(2455)pi)$$ and angular correlations are sensitive to the spin and parity of $$Lambda_c^{*}(2765)$$. Thus, the measurement of these observables in experimental facilities such as Belle and LHCb can provide useful constraints to determine the spin and parity of $$Lambda_c^{*}(2765)$$.
